1. Understanding the Benefits of Dental Implants

  Dental implants offer several significant advantages over traditional tooth replacement options such as dentures or bridges. One of the primary benefits is their ability to restore natural aesthetics. Implants are designed to look and feel like real teeth, making them an ideal option for those looking to regain their smile. This lifelike quality not only enhances appearance but also boosts self-esteem.

  Another compelling benefit of dental implants is their superior functionality. Unlike dentures, which can slip and cause discomfort, implants provide a stable and secure base for chewing and speaking. Patients can enjoy their favorite foods without worrying about their teeth moving or falling out. This freedom can significantly improve quality of life.

  Moreover, dental implants are highly durable and can last a lifetime with proper care. They are made from high-quality materials such as titanium, which integrates well with the jawbone. This longevity makes implants a cost-effective solution over time, as there’s no need for frequent replacements or adjustments like with dentures.

  

2. The Dental Implant Procedure Overview

  The dental implant procedure begins with a thorough examination and assessment of the patients oral health. Dentists use imaging technology to evaluate bone density and determine the best course of action. This initial step is crucial, as a healthy jawbone is needed to support the implant effectively.

  Once the assessment is complete, the next phase involves the surgical placement of the implant into the jawbone. This is typically performed under local anesthesia, ensuring the patient remains comfortable throughout the procedure. After placement, a healing period of several months is necessary for the implant to fuse with the bone, a process known as osseointegration.

  After successful integration, an abutment is connected to the implant, and impressions are taken to create a custom-designed crown. This final step culminates in the placement of the crown, completing the restoration process. The entire journey from assessment to final placement involves careful planning and skilled execution to ensure optimal results.

  

3. Tips for a Smooth Recovery Process

  Recovery from dental implant surgery is an essential phase that influences the overall success of the treatment. One of the critical tips for a smooth recovery is to follow the dentists post-operative instructions meticulously. This includes taking prescribed medications to manage pain and preventing infection.

  Additionally, maintaining a soft food diet for the first few days post-surgery is advisable. Foods like yogurt, mashed potatoes, and smoothies are gentle on the jaw and will not irritate the surgical site. Staying hydrated and avoiding strenuous activities also aid healing and reduce the risk of complications.

  It’s also important to attend follow-up appointments as scheduled. These visits allow the dentist to monitor healing progress, check for any signs of infection, and make necessary adjustments. Communicating any concerns or discomfort during these visits will contribute to a successful recovery experience.

  

4. Caring for Your Dental Implants

  Once your dental implants are successfully integrated, ongoing care is vital for longevity. The first step is to maintain excellent oral hygiene. Brushing twice a day and flossing regularly help prevent plaque buildup around the implant sites, minimizing the risk of gum disease.

  Regular dental check-ups are equally important. Professional cleanings and assessments enable early detection of potential issues, ensuring that your implants remain in great condition. Dentists can also provide specific advice based on individual needs.

  Lastly, avoiding tobacco products is crucial for the health of both your natural teeth and implants. Smoking can impede healing and increase the risk of implant failure. By making healthy lifestyle choices, you can prolong the life and functionality of your dental implants.
